56/*----- Data structures ---------------------------------------------------*/
57
58/* --- Parsed response from ident server --- */
59
60typedef struct ident_reply {
61 unsigned short sport, dport; /* Source and destination ports */
62 unsigned type; /* Type of reply from server */
63 union {
64 struct {
65 char *os; /* Operating system name */
66 char *user; /* User name */
67 } userid;
68 char *error; /* Error message from server */
69 } u;
70} ident_reply;
71
72/* --- Response type codes --- */
73
74enum {
75 IDENT_USERID,
76 IDENT_ERROR,
77 IDENT_BAD
78};
79
80/* --- Request structure --- */
81
82typedef struct ident_request {
83 struct sockaddr_in local, remote;
84 unsigned state;
85 void (*func)(ident_reply */*i*/, void */*p*/);
86 void *p;
87 sel_state *s;
88 conn c;
89 selbuf b;
90} ident_request;
91
92enum {
93 IDENT_CONN,
94 IDENT_READ,
95 IDENT_DONE
96};

98/*----- Functions provided ------------------------------------------------*/
99
100/* --- @ident_abort@ --- *
101 *
102 * Arguments: @ident_request *rq@ = pointer to request block
103 *
104 * Returns: ---
105 *
106 * Use: Cancels an ident request in progress.
107 */
108
109extern void ident_abort(ident_request */*rq*/);
110
111/* --- @ident@ --- *
112 *
113 * Arguments: @ident_request *rq@ = pointer to request block
114 * @sel_state *s@ = I/O multiplexor
115 * @const struct sockaddr_in *local, *remote@ = addresses
116 * @void (*func)(ident_reply *i, void *p)@ = handler function
117 * @void *p@ = argument for handler
118 *
119 * Returns: ---
120 *
121 * Use: Initializes an ident request.
122 */
123
124extern void ident(ident_request */*rq*/, sel_state */*s*/,
125 const struct sockaddr_in */*local*/,
d4efbcd9 126 const struct sockaddr_in */*remote*/,
7bd2091e 127 void (*/*func*/)(ident_reply */*i*/, void */*p*/),
128 void */*p*/);
129
130/* --- @ident_socket@ --- *
131 *
132 * Arguments: @ident_request *rq@ = pointer to request block
133 * @sel_state *s@ = I/O multiplexor
134 * @int sk@ = connected socket file descriptor
135 * @void (*func)(ident_reply *i, void *p)@ = handler function
136 * @void *p@ = argument for handler
137 *
138 * Returns: ---
139 *
140 * Use: An alternative interface to @ident@. Initializes an ident
141 * request from a connected socket, rather than from an explicit
142 * address. This will call @getsockname@ and @getpeername@ to
143 * find out what the socket is actually connected to, which adds
144 * convenience but wastes time.
145 */
146
147extern void ident_socket(ident_request */*rq*/, sel_state */*s*/, int /*sk*/,
148 void (*/*func*/)(ident_reply */*i*/, void */*p*/),
149 void */*p*/);
